About Anna E. Arthur

Anna E. Arthur is a scholar working on Physiology, Otorhinolaryngology, Public Health, Environmental and Occupational Health, Molecular Biology and Rheumatology, having authored 50 papers that have together received 1.1k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nutrition and Health in Aging (15 papers), Head and Neck Cancer Studies (9 papers), Nutritional Studies and Diet (6 papers), Diet and metabolism studies (6 papers), Folate and B Vitamins Research (4 papers), Aging and Gerontology Research (2 papers), Mycotoxins in Agriculture and Food (2 papers) and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Otorhinolaryngology (163 citations), Speech and Hearing (68 citations), Physiology (215 citations), Neuropsychology and Physiological Psychology (11 citations) and Oncology (137 citations). Anna E. Arthur has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Belgium and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Sylvia L. Crowder, Kalika P. Sarma, Laura S. Rozek, Marta Yanina Pepino, Gregory T. Wolf, Ludmila V. Roze, John E. Linz, Justin A. Colacino, Anindya Chanda and Sung‐Yong Hong. Their work appears in journals such as Nutrients, Journal of the Academy of Nutrition and Dietetics, International Journal of Environmental Research and Public Health, Head & Neck and Journal of Cancer Survivorship.
